garlic ginger sesame marinade

Ingredients
- 2 bottles soy sauce, low sodium
- 3/4 cup olive oil, extra virgin
- 1 teaspoon sesame oil
- 1 cup sugar
- 3 tablespoons black pepper
- 3 tablespoons sesame seeds
- 2-4 tablespoons fresh ginger minced
- 18 - 23 cloves garlic
- 3-4 bunches scallions
How To Make garlic ginger sesame marinade
-
Step 1Add liquids soy sauce, olive oil, and seasme oil.
-
Step 2Then add dry ingredients, sugar, and black pepper, mix well. it will take a while for the sugar to disolve.
-
Step 3Then mince garlic, its usually 2-3 bulbs garlic for 18 cloves. Mince fresh ginger, and cut up scallions.
-
Step 4Add whatever meat you'd like, it works great for chicken, shrimp, steak, and if you'd prefer vegetables, it works. It's amazing with portobello mushrooms. Pictured above. Let marinade for 2 - 12hrs. Depending on how seasoned you would like your meat or veggies. Reason I list 2 - 12 hrs. I've marinated 2 hrs for a more mild flavor and longer for an explosion of flavor. If marinating several different meats, they should all be in separate bowls.
